I want to have my document look like this:

Day 1
Day 1-1 Headinga
Day 1-2 Headingb
Day 2
Day 2-1 Headingc
Day 2-2 Headingd
:

The numbers must be automatically generated.
(Afterwards I want to make an automatic list of content.)

Is it possible in Word?

Yes, this is possible but you must set up the numbering with some care,
following the steps as explained by Shauna Kelly in
http://www.shaunakelly.com/word/numb...Numbering.html

It will be easiest to do this if you use (modify) Heading 1 style for Day
n, and Heading 2 style for the next level of heading, but if you can't do
this just follow the method using your own paragraph styles.
